About the role | Mō te tūnga Hear tamariki and rangatahi voices and support them or their whānau to make positive changes Work with various cultural groups and people from different backgrounds Complete full assessments on the tamariki, rangatahi and whānau Be able to hold and facilitate a hui, with a focus on supporting whānau to grow their capacity to care for their tamariki and rangatahi Be involved in planning and delivering interventions to maintain tamariki and rangatahi within their whānau Work alongside partners in our community, non-government organisations and state sector agencies Be an advocate on behalf of tamariki and rangatahi to ensure they have the support and resources needed to reach their full potential Ideal candidate for this role is an experienced Social Worker who has worked in Aotearoa in a similar role for a non-governmental organisation (NGO) sector and/or someone who has worked within Oranga Tamariki previously. A full, clean, current driver's licence Full registration with New Zealand's Social Work Registration Board (SWRB) Current practicing certificate Empathy, patience and ability to see past what someone may be struggling with Experience within the child protection sector, preferably within NZ The ability to analyse and prepare social work and other plans e.g. financial Able to demonstrate sound judgement and organisational skills The ability to manage risk and make tough decisions Excellent verbal communication skills with the ability to adapt to your audience Great written skills as you will need to write court reports, case notes and other documents A positive outlook and supporting nature Oranga Tamariki—Ministry for Children has a commitment to putting tamariki and rangatahi at the heart of what we do.
